A Patient-centric Clinical Trial Design to Comprehensively Evaluate Low-Sodium Oxybate in People with Idiopathic Hypersomnia or Narcolepsy.
Introduction: Low-sodium oxybate (LXB; Xywav®) is approved to treat idiopathic hypersomnia in adults and excessive daytime sleepiness or cataplexy in individuals aged ≥ 7 years with narcolepsy. The efficacy and safety of LXB have been demonstrated in randomized controlled trials. This study will comprehensively evaluate multiple daytime and nighttime symptoms in participants with idiopathic hypersomnia and participants with narcolepsy treated with LXB.
Methods: Jazz DUET (Develop hypersomnia Understanding by Evaluating low-sodium oxybate Treatment; NCT05875974) is a prospective, multi-cohort, multicenter, single-arm, open-label, interventional study. Establishing multiple cohorts across different diseases aligns with more generalizable research designs enabling a broader impact. Total study duration is ~ 10-21 weeks, which includes a 2- to 6-week screening period, an 8-day baseline period, a 2- to 8-week titration period, a 2-week stable-dose period, a 1- to 2-week end-of-treatment assessment period, and a 2-week safety follow-up period. To provide a robust dataset of changes with LXB treatment which will inform healthcare providers and their patients, DUET is administering a wide range of patient- and clinician-reported outcome assessments regarding symptom severity and daytime functioning and includes objective measures of sleep (ad libitum polysomnography protocol) and sleep inertia which have not been previously tested with this type of study design. Additionally, pharmacokinetics data and clinician titration feedback are collected to inform titration/dosing guidance for clinicians. DUET was designed in a patient-centric manner to reflect a real-world approach to conducting clinical trials.
Planned outcomes: Using a patient-centric design aiming to address participants' burden and improve their study experience, the DUET study will fill critical idiopathic hypersomnia and narcolepsy evidence gaps pertaining to sleep architecture (e.g., disrupted nighttime sleep) and response to LXB treatment, as well as provide data on outcomes that are meaningful to patients. Peer Review Process
Upon submission, manuscripts are assessed by the editorial team to ensure they fit within the aims and scope of the journal and are also checked for plagiarism. All suitable submissions are then subject to a comprehensive single-blind peer review. Reviewers are selected based on their relevant expertise and publication history in the subject area. The journal has an extensive pool of editorial and advisory board members who have been selected to assist with peer review based on the afore-mentioned criteria.
At least two extensive reviews are required to make the editorial decision, with the exception of some article types such as Commentaries, Editorials and Letters which are generally reviewed by one member of the Editorial Board. Where reviews conflict, an Editorial Board Member will be contacted for further advice and a presiding decision. Manuscripts are then either accepted, rejected or authors are required to make major or minor revisions (both reviewer comments and editorial comments may need to be addressed. Once a revised manuscript is re-submitted, it is assessed along with the responses to reviewer comments and if it has been adequately revised, it will be accepted for publication. Accepted manuscripts are then copyedited and typeset by the production team before online publication. Appeals against decisions following peer review are considered on a case-by-case basis and should be sent to the journal editor, and authors are welcome to make rebuttals against individual reviewer comments, if appropriate.
